    The collection consists of an index to selected death records (Charles R Hale Collection) throughout Connecticut for the years 1640 to 1955. They may also contain marriages and births.

    Before searching this collection, it is helpful to know: 1. The name of the deceased 2. The death date of your ancestor 3. The death place of your ancestor

    I Found the Person I Was Looking For, What Now?

    1. Add the new information to your records 2. Continue to search the index to identify children, siblings, parents, and other relatives who may have died in the same place or nearby 3. When looking for a person who had a common name, look at all the entries for the name before deciding which is correct

    I Can't Find the Person I'm Looking For, What Now?

    1. Look for variant spellings of the names. You should also look for nicknames and abbreviated names 2. Search the indexes and records of nearby localities
